Output 5cb0cbbbc9d5d8e5d25a54f79564c7afd2da87d351b3db2817d57a63ba486de9:0

value
21898671
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b70500f3486081ef9f67ff430a00e57667ba4c OP_EQUAL
address
3FtMuhToxzYWhdZcz3rtRSKoL19QcfS41s
transaction
5cb0cbbbc9d5d8e5d25a54f79564c7afd2da87d351b3db2817d57a63ba486de9
spent
true